15.10.2 Adding or Editing a Trusted AP Profile
This screen allows you to add or edit an internal RADIUS server trusted AP profile.
To access this screen, click the Configuration > System > Auth. Server
screen’s Add button or select a trusted AP profile from the list and click the Edit
button.

Table 81 Configuration > System > Auth. Server
LABEL DESCRIPTION
Activate Select this to turn on this trusted AP profile.
Profile Name Type a name for the trusted AP profile.
IP Address Type the IP address of the trusted AP in dotted decimal notation.
Netmask Type the subnet mask of the trusted AP in dotted decimal notation. The
subnet mask indicates what part of the IP address is the same for all
computers in the network.
